/optee_os-3.20.0/lib/libutils/isoc/include/ |
A D | stdint.h | 171 #define U(v) v argument 172 #define UL(v) v argument 173 #define ULL(v) v argument 174 #define L(v) v argument 175 #define LL(v) v argument 177 #define U(v) v ## U argument 180 #define L(v) v ## L argument 186 #define INT8_C(v) v argument 187 #define UINT8_C(v) v argument 188 #define INT16_C(v) v argument [all …]
|
/optee_os-3.20.0/core/include/drivers/ |
A D | tpm2_ptp_fifo.h | 21 #define TPM2_ACCESS(v) (0x0000 | SHIFT_U32((v), 12)) argument 22 #define TPM2_INT_ENABLE(v) (0x0008 | SHIFT_U32((v), 12)) argument 23 #define TPM2_INT_VECTOR(v) (0x000c | SHIFT_U32((v), 12)) argument 24 #define TPM2_INT_STATUS(v) (0x0010 | SHIFT_U32((v), 12)) argument 25 #define TPM2_INT_CAPABILITY(v) (0x0014 | SHIFT_U32((v), 12)) argument 26 #define TPM2_STS(v) (0x0018 | SHIFT_U32((v), 12)) argument 27 #define TPM2_DATA_FIFO(v) (0x0024 | SHIFT_U32((v), 12)) argument 28 #define TPM2_INTERFACE_ID(v) (0x0030 | SHIFT_U32((v), 12)) argument 29 #define TPM2_XDATA_FIFO(v) (0x0080 | SHIFT_U32((v), 12)) argument 30 #define TPM2_DID_VID(v) (0x0F00 | SHIFT_U32((v), 12)) argument [all …]
|
/optee_os-3.20.0/core/lib/libtomcrypt/src/hashes/ |
A D | blake2b.c | 291 …G(r, 0, v[0], v[4], v[8], v[12]); … 292 …G(r, 1, v[1], v[5], v[9], v[13]); … 293 …G(r, 2, v[2], v[6], v[10], v[14]); … 294 …G(r, 3, v[3], v[7], v[11], v[15]); … 295 …G(r, 4, v[0], v[5], v[10], v[15]); … 296 …G(r, 5, v[1], v[6], v[11], v[12]); … 297 …G(r, 6, v[2], v[7], v[8], v[13]); … 298 …G(r, 7, v[3], v[4], v[9], v[14]); … 308 ulong64 v[16]; in ss_blake2b_compress() local 319 v[8] = blake2b_IV[0]; in ss_blake2b_compress() [all …]
|
A D | blake2s.c | 283 …G(r, 0, v[0], v[4], v[8], v[12]); … 284 …G(r, 1, v[1], v[5], v[9], v[13]); … 285 …G(r, 2, v[2], v[6], v[10], v[14]); … 286 …G(r, 3, v[3], v[7], v[11], v[15]); … 287 …G(r, 4, v[0], v[5], v[10], v[15]); … 288 …G(r, 5, v[1], v[6], v[11], v[12]); … 289 …G(r, 6, v[2], v[7], v[8], v[13]); … 290 …G(r, 7, v[3], v[4], v[9], v[14]); … 301 ulong32 v[16]; in ss_blake2s_compress() local 311 v[8] = blake2s_IV[0]; in ss_blake2s_compress() [all …]
|
/optee_os-3.20.0/core/lib/libtomcrypt/src/misc/pkcs12/ |
A D | pkcs12_kdf.c | 15 unsigned long v = hash_descriptor[hash_id]->blocksize; in pkcs12_kdf() local 17 unsigned long Slen = ((saltlen + v - 1) / v) * v; in pkcs12_kdf() 18 unsigned long Plen = ((pwlen + v - 1) / v) * v; in pkcs12_kdf() 19 unsigned long k = (Plen + Slen) / v; in pkcs12_kdf() 36 for (i = 0; i < v; i++) D[i] = purpose; /* D - diversifier */ in pkcs12_kdf() 42 … err = hash_memory_multi(hash_id, A, &Alen, D, v, I, Slen + Plen, LTC_NULL); /* A = HASH(D || I) */ in pkcs12_kdf() 49 for (j = 0; j < v; j++) B[j] = A[j % Alen]; in pkcs12_kdf() 51 for (j = v; j > 0; j--) { in pkcs12_kdf() 57 for (j = v; j > 0; j--) { in pkcs12_kdf() 58 tmp = I[n * v + j - 1] + B[j - 1] + ch; in pkcs12_kdf() [all …]
|
/optee_os-3.20.0/core/arch/arm/crypto/ |
A D | sha512_armv8a_ce_a64.S | 83 ld1 {v\rc1\().2d}, [x4], #16 85 add v5.2d, v\rc0\().2d, v\in0\().2d 86 ext v6.16b, v\i2\().16b, v\i3\().16b, #8 88 ext v7.16b, v\i1\().16b, v\i2\().16b, #8 89 add v\i3\().2d, v\i3\().2d, v5.2d 91 ext v5.16b, v\in3\().16b, v\in4\().16b, #8 92 sha512su0 v\in0\().2d, v\in1\().2d 96 sha512su1 v\in0\().2d, v\in2\().2d, v5.2d 98 add v\i4\().2d, v\i1\().2d, v\i3\().2d 99 sha512h2 q\i3, q\i1, v\i0\().2d
|
A D | sha256_armv8a_ce_a64.S | 31 add t1.4s, v\s0\().4s, \rc\().4s 36 add t0.4s, v\s0\().4s, \rc\().4s 44 sha256su0 v\s0\().4s, v\s1\().4s 46 sha256su1 v\s0\().4s, v\s2\().4s, v\s3\().4s
|
A D | sha1_armv8a_ce_a64.S | 35 add t1.4s, v\s0\().4s, \rc\().4s 44 add t0.4s, v\s0\().4s, \rc\().4s 52 sha1su0 v\s0\().4s, v\s1\().4s, v\s2\().4s 54 sha1su1 v\s0\().4s, v\s3\().4s
|
/optee_os-3.20.0/core/drivers/crypto/caam/include/ |
A D | caam_io.h | 22 #define caam_write_val32(a, v) put_be32(a, v) argument 30 #define caam_write_val32(a, v) put_le32(a, v) argument 33 #define caam_write_val64(a, v) put_le64(a, v) argument
|
/optee_os-3.20.0/core/arch/arm/plat-sunxi/ |
A D | main.c | 106 vaddr_t v = (vaddr_t)phys_to_virt(SUNXI_TZPC_BASE, MEM_AREA_IO_SEC, in tzpc_init() local 109 DMSG("SMTA_DECPORT0=%x", io_read32(v + REG_TZPC_SMTA_DECPORT0_STA_REG)); in tzpc_init() 110 DMSG("SMTA_DECPORT1=%x", io_read32(v + REG_TZPC_SMTA_DECPORT1_STA_REG)); in tzpc_init() 111 DMSG("SMTA_DECPORT2=%x", io_read32(v + REG_TZPC_SMTA_DECPORT2_STA_REG)); in tzpc_init() 114 io_write32(v + REG_TZPC_SMTA_DECPORT0_SET_REG, 0xbe); in tzpc_init() 115 io_write32(v + REG_TZPC_SMTA_DECPORT1_SET_REG, 0xff); in tzpc_init() 116 io_write32(v + REG_TZPC_SMTA_DECPORT2_SET_REG, 0x7f); in tzpc_init() 118 DMSG("SMTA_DECPORT0=%x", io_read32(v + REG_TZPC_SMTA_DECPORT0_STA_REG)); in tzpc_init() 119 DMSG("SMTA_DECPORT1=%x", io_read32(v + REG_TZPC_SMTA_DECPORT1_STA_REG)); in tzpc_init() 120 DMSG("SMTA_DECPORT2=%x", io_read32(v + REG_TZPC_SMTA_DECPORT2_STA_REG)); in tzpc_init()
|
/optee_os-3.20.0/lib/libutils/ext/include/ |
A D | util.h | 49 #define ROUNDUP(v, size) (((v) + ((__typeof__(v))(size) - 1)) & \ argument 50 ~((__typeof__(v))(size) - 1)) 52 #define ROUNDUP_OVERFLOW(v, size, res) (__extension__({ \ argument 54 typeof(v) __roundup_mask = (typeof(v))(size) - 1; \ 56 ADD_OVERFLOW((v), __roundup_mask, &__roundup_tmp) ? 1 : \ 76 #define ROUNDDOWN(v, size) ((v) & ~((__typeof__(v))(size) - 1)) argument 122 #define SHIFT_U32(v, shift) ((v) << (shift)) argument 123 #define SHIFT_U64(v, shift) ((v) << (shift)) argument 127 #define SHIFT_U32(v, shift) ((uint32_t)(v) << (shift)) argument 128 #define SHIFT_U64(v, shift) ((uint64_t)(v) << (shift)) argument
|
/optee_os-3.20.0/lib/libutils/isoc/arch/arm/softfloat/source/ |
A D | s_shiftRightJam128Extra.c | 53 z.v.v64 = a64>>count; in softfloat_shiftRightJam128Extra() 54 z.v.v0 = a64<<(negCount & 63) | a0>>count; in softfloat_shiftRightJam128Extra() 57 z.v.v64 = 0; in softfloat_shiftRightJam128Extra() 59 z.v.v0 = a64; in softfloat_shiftRightJam128Extra() 64 z.v.v0 = a64>>(count & 63); in softfloat_shiftRightJam128Extra() 67 z.v.v0 = 0; in softfloat_shiftRightJam128Extra()
|
A D | s_shiftRightJam64Extra.c | 51 z.v = a>>count; in softfloat_shiftRightJam64Extra() 54 z.v = 0; in softfloat_shiftRightJam64Extra()
|
A D | s_shortShiftRightJam128Extra.c | 52 z.v.v64 = a64>>count; in softfloat_shortShiftRightJam128Extra() 53 z.v.v0 = a64<<(negCount & 63) | a0>>count; in softfloat_shortShiftRightJam128Extra()
|
/optee_os-3.20.0/core/lib/libtomcrypt/src/pk/asn1/der/bit/ |
A D | der_decode_raw_bit_string.c | 13 #define SETBIT(v, n) (v=((unsigned char)(v) | (1U << (unsigned char)(n)))) argument 14 #define CLRBIT(v, n) (v=((unsigned char)(v) & ~(1U << (unsigned char)(n)))) argument
|
/optee_os-3.20.0/lib/libutils/isoc/arch/arm/softfloat/source/include/ |
A D | softfloat_types.h | 51 typedef struct { uint32_t v; } float32_t; member 52 typedef struct { uint64_t v; } float64_t; member 53 typedef struct { uint64_t v[2]; } float128_t; member
|
A D | primitiveTypes.h | 47 struct uint64_extra { uint64_t extra, v; }; member 48 struct uint128_extra { uint64_t extra; struct uint128 v; }; member 51 struct uint64_extra { uint64_t v, extra; }; member 52 struct uint128_extra { struct uint128 v; uint64_t extra; }; member
|
/optee_os-3.20.0/core/lib/libtomcrypt/src/pk/dsa/ |
A D | dsa_verify_hash.c | 27 void *w, *v, *u1, *u2; in dsa_verify_hash_raw() local 39 if ((err = mp_init_multi(&w, &v, &u1, &u2, LTC_NULL)) != CRYPT_OK) { in dsa_verify_hash_raw() 65 …if ((err = mp_mulmod(u1, u2, key->p, v)) != CRYPT_OK) { goto erro… in dsa_verify_hash_raw() 66 …if ((err = mp_mod(v, key->q, v)) != CRYPT_OK) { goto erro… in dsa_verify_hash_raw() 69 if (mp_cmp(r, v) == LTC_MP_EQ) { in dsa_verify_hash_raw() 75 mp_clear_multi(w, v, u1, u2, LTC_NULL); in dsa_verify_hash_raw()
|
/optee_os-3.20.0/lib/libmbedtls/mbedtls/library/ |
A D | pkcs12.c | 273 size_t hlen, use_len, v, i; in mbedtls_pkcs12_derivation() local 302 v = 64; in mbedtls_pkcs12_derivation() 304 v = 128; in mbedtls_pkcs12_derivation() 306 memset( diversifier, (unsigned char) id, v ); in mbedtls_pkcs12_derivation() 310 pkcs12_fill_buffer( salt_block, v, salt, saltlen ); in mbedtls_pkcs12_derivation() 315 pkcs12_fill_buffer( pwd_block, v, pwd, pwdlen ); in mbedtls_pkcs12_derivation() 325 if( ( ret = mbedtls_md_update( &md_ctx, diversifier, v ) ) != 0 ) in mbedtls_pkcs12_derivation() 359 pkcs12_fill_buffer( hash_block, v, hash_output, hlen ); in mbedtls_pkcs12_derivation() 362 for( i = v; i > 0; i-- ) in mbedtls_pkcs12_derivation() 370 for( i = v; i > 0; i-- ) in mbedtls_pkcs12_derivation() [all …]
|
A D | des.c | 861 int i, j, u, v, ret = 0; in mbedtls_des_self_test() local 878 v = i & 1; in mbedtls_des_self_test() 883 ( v == MBEDTLS_DES_DECRYPT ) ? "dec" : "enc" ); in mbedtls_des_self_test() 929 if( ( v == MBEDTLS_DES_DECRYPT && in mbedtls_des_self_test() 931 ( v != MBEDTLS_DES_DECRYPT && in mbedtls_des_self_test() 955 v = i & 1; in mbedtls_des_self_test() 960 ( v == MBEDTLS_DES_DECRYPT ) ? "dec" : "enc" ); in mbedtls_des_self_test() 998 if( v == MBEDTLS_DES_DECRYPT ) in mbedtls_des_self_test() 1003 ret = mbedtls_des_crypt_cbc( &ctx, v, 8, iv, buf, buf ); in mbedtls_des_self_test() 1031 if( ( v == MBEDTLS_DES_DECRYPT && in mbedtls_des_self_test() [all …]
|
/optee_os-3.20.0/lib/libutee/ |
A D | tee_uuid_from_str.c | 25 uint32_t v = 0; in parse_hex() local 35 v = (v << 4) + c; in parse_hex() 39 return v; in parse_hex()
|
/optee_os-3.20.0/core/lib/libtomcrypt/src/misc/crypt/ |
A D | crypt_argchk.c | 11 void crypt_argchk(const char *v, const char *s, int d) in crypt_argchk() argument 14 v, d, s); in crypt_argchk()
|
/optee_os-3.20.0/core/arch/arm/include/kernel/ |
A D | vfp.h | 23 uint64_t v; member 45 uint8_t v[16]; member
|
/optee_os-3.20.0/lib/libutils/ext/ |
A D | mempool.c | 75 vaddr_t v = ROUNDDOWN(pool->data + sz, sizeof(long) * 2); in init_mpool() local 84 assert(v > pool->data); in init_mpool() 85 pool->mctx = (struct malloc_ctx *)v; in init_mpool() 87 raw_malloc_add_pool(pool->mctx, (void *)pool->data, v - pool->data); in init_mpool()
|
/optee_os-3.20.0/core/lib/libtomcrypt/src/pk/ecc/ |
A D | ecc_sign_hash.c | 33 int v = 0; in ecc_sign_hash_ex() local 83 v = 0; in ecc_sign_hash_ex() 87 v += 2; in ecc_sign_hash_ex() 90 if (mp_isodd(pubkey.pubkey.y)) v += 1; in ecc_sign_hash_ex() 116 if (recid) *recid = v; in ecc_sign_hash_ex() 148 out[64] = (unsigned char)(v + 27); /* Recovery ID is 27/28 for Ethereum */ in ecc_sign_hash_ex()
|